Getting There

  • Car

    If you're driving, start from your location in The Cayes and head towards Belize City. The most common route is to take the road from San Pedro to connect to the main highway. Follow signs for Belize City, approximately a 1.5 to 2-hour drive. Once you arrive in Belize City, navigate towards the address GR33+RGF. Use GPS navigation for precise directions.

  • Public Transportation

    To reach Belize City from The Cayes using public transportation, take a water taxi from San Pedro or Caye Caulker to Belize City. The water taxi ride typically takes about 1 to 1.5 hours and costs around $25 BZD (Belize Dollars). Once you arrive in Belize City, you can either walk or take a local taxi to reach the address GR33+RGF. Make sure to check the water taxi schedule in advance to plan your trip.

  • Taxi

    If you're already in Belize City and need a direct route to GR33+RGF, you can take a taxi. Ensure you agree on a fare before starting your ride; it typically costs around $10 to $15 BZD from most central locations in Belize City. The taxi will take you directly to your destination.

Belize City, the bustling capital of Belize, is a treasure trove of cultural experiences, historical landmarks, and natural beauty. With its vibrant streets and friendly locals, the city provides an inviting atmosphere for tourists eager to immerse themselves in the local culture. As you explore Belize City, you will encounter a unique blend of Creole, Maya, and Garifuna influences that shape its diverse heritage. The bustling markets, colorful buildings, and lively street performances make for an engaging experience that showcases the warmth and spirit of the Belizean people. One of the must-visit attractions is the Belize City Museum, where you can delve into the country's rich history and learn about its indigenous cultures. For those seeking outdoor adventures, the nearby Caribbean Sea offers numerous opportunities for snorkeling, diving, and fishing. The stunning Barrier Reef, a UNESCO World Heritage Site, is just a short boat ride away. Don't miss the chance to explore the nearby islands, such as Ambergris Caye and Caye Caulker, each offering its own unique charm. In Belize City, you'll also find delicious local cuisine, with an array of seafood dishes and traditional meals that reflect the region's cultural diversity. Whether you're wandering through the city's historic sites or enjoying the breathtaking coastal views, Belize City promises an unforgettable experience for travelers seeking to explore a vibrant and captivating destination.
